3. DESCRIPTION OF SERVICES: 

3.1. Medagg Healthcare helps patients to understand the need for the treatment by giving them approved data and assisting them to decide on the doctor, treatment and the hospital of their choice. 

3.2. After you choose a hospital/doctor we facilitate consultation / booking appointments.      Please note that “Medagg” is not a provider of any health care services, and has no responsibility for delivering any health care services, and does not take any responsibility whatsoever other than facilitation. You agree to assume all responsibility in relation to choosing any hospital/doctor for your desired treatment. We assume no responsibility or liability for any treatment or other services, health care services rendered by any hospital/doctor, or for any malpractice claims, failure to follow the adequate standard of care, and/or other claims that may arise directly or indirectly from any such advice, treatment or other services including but not limited to health care services.

3.3. Medagg Healthcare facilitates your treatment(s) at various stages, the Services (including but not limited to) which we provide through our website are as follows:

(a) Booking Consultation: We facilitate you to book preliminary consultations with the doctors/surgeons of your choice and book subsequent consultations only on your request. To avail this Service, you are required to register on our website. On successful registration you will receive confirmation. Upon receiving a request, we will confirm the consultation subject to the availability of the doctor/surgeon during the selected time slot.

(b) “Book your appointment” facility: Upon successful generation of a query, we facilitate you in receiving a response from the doctor/surgeon via call. Please note that “Medagg Healthcare” is not providing any medical advice and/or endorsing any specific doctor/surgeon or medical procedure and we shall not be responsible for any medical advice given by any doctor/surgeon.

(c) Diagnostic Facility: We facilitate you with your diagnostic tests, as required. Please note that we do not conduct any diagnostic tests and are not responsible for any sample collected, tests conducted, and the accuracy, authenticity, and/or correctness of diagnostic test reports.

(d) Post-Operative Care: We facilitate you to avail of post-operative care facilities of your choice as per your request and/or as per the advice of your doctor/surgeon. Please note that we do not refer, recommend, or endorse any post-operative care providers or organizations, or services.

3.4. Medagg Healthcare facilitates contact with the doctors/surgeons, and provides information about them and their credentials for you to make informed decisions. We do not, however, recommend any preferred or specific doctors/surgeons for your desired treatment.

5. CANCELLATION AND REFUND POLICY:

The cancellation and refund policy is only applicable for booking appointments. 

In case cancellation is initiation by user:

  1. Before Schedule Appointment Time- Facility of change in date and timing will be provided, but no refund is applicable.
  2. After Scheduled Appointment Time- neither Consultation Fees nor reschedule will be entertained

In case Cancellation is initiated by a relevant hospital due to unavailability of Doctor 100% of consultation Fees and Convenience fees will be refunded to the end user.

At the time of cancellation, the amount will be refunded via the same source of payment and will be subject to the payment terms of the source only. Amount will be refunded within 7 working days.
